Phase 2 Completed N=203 Randomized Quadruple-blind Treatment

Study to Evaluate Analgesic Effect of IV Administration of Kappa Agonist CR845 For Hysterectomy Surgery

Source: ClinicalTrials.gov NCT01361568 ↗
Enrolled (actual)
203
Serious AEs
6.4%
Results posted
May 2014
Primary outcomePrimary: Total Morphine Consumption in the First 24 Hours Following Postoperative Study Drug Treatment — 21.9; 17.6; 13.9; 19.8 mg — p=<0.05

Summary

The primary purpose of this study is to determine if CR845 is effective in treating the pain associated with a laparoscopic hysterectomy.

Outcome Measures

OutcomeResultp-value
PRIMARY
Total Morphine Consumption in the First 24 Hours Following Postoperative Study Drug Treatment
21.9; 17.6; 13.9; 19.8 <0.05 sig
SECONDARY
Summed Pain Intensity Difference From 0-24 Hours (SPID 0-24) Following Postoperative Study Drug Treatment Using Last Observation Carried Forward (LOCF)
-413.1; -643.2; -833.1; -673.5 <0.01 sig
SECONDARY
Morphine Consumption Following Postoperative Study Drug Treatment in the 2-24 Hour Period After Recovery in the Post-Anesthesia Care Unit (Post-PACU)
14.38; 11.07; 7.99; 11.33 <0.05 sig
SECONDARY
Total Pain Relief Within the First 2 Hours (TOTPAR 0-2) Following Postoperative Study Drug Treatment Using LOCF
1.4; 2.1; 2.4; 1.5 <0.05 sig
SECONDARY
Global Evaluation Responder Analysis
27; 68 0.001 sig
SECONDARY
Total Number of Patients Reporting At Least One Episode of Nausea
51.2; 26.1 <0.001 sig
SECONDARY
Total Number of Patients Reporting At Least One Episode of Vomiting
8.3; 1.7 <0.05 sig

Eligibility Criteria

Inclusion Criteria

  • Able to provide written informed consent prior to any study procedures;
  • Able to communicate clearly with the Investigator and staff;
  • Female between 21 and 65 years of age, inclusive;
  • Scheduled for elective laparoscopic hysterectomy under general anesthesia;
  • Negative result on serum pregnancy test at screening and negative urine pregnancy test at Baseline (for women of child-bearing potential only) and not currently breast feeding, or planning to do so within 30 days of dosing;
  • Negative urine drug screen for drugs of abuse at Screening and at Baseline;
  • American Society of Anesthesiologists (ASA) risk class of I to III;
  • Body mass index (BMI) between 17 and 40 inclusive.

Exclusion Criteria

  • Has known allergies to opioids, or hypersensitivity to other materials (such as infusion line) or medications to be used in the study;
  • Has a known or suspected history of Diagnostic and Statistical Manual of Mental Disorders, Fourth Edition (DSM-IV)-diagnosed alcohol, opiate or other drug abuse or dependence within 12 months prior to screening;
  • Is unable to refrain from alcohol consumption for a period beginning 24 hours prior to surgery through the end of the Treatment Period;
  • Is scheduled to undergo a hysterectomy that will utilize any type of robotic technology and/or a concomitant surgical procedure that would produce a significantly greater degree of surgical trauma than the laparoscopic hysterectomy or laparoscopic assisted vaginal hysterectomy alone;
  • Has taken non-opioid analgesics (including cyclooxygenase-2 [COX-2] inhibitors) or nonsteroidal anti-inflammatory drugs (NSAIDs) within 12 hours of the Baseline assessments;
  • Has taken any opioid analgesics or used systemic steroids within 4 days of surgery OR has previously used opiates chronically for a period of ≥3 months;
  • Has used antipsychotics, antiepileptics, sedatives, hypnotics, or antianxiety agents, selective serotonin reuptake inhibitors (SSRIs), tricyclic antidepressants for 2.5 x the upper limit of normal (ULN) at screening;
  • Has bilirubin, blood urea nitrogen (BUN), or creatinine >1.5 x the reference ULN at Screening;
  • Has abnormally low hemoglobin 146 mmol/L at Screening;
  • Has impaired renal function (creatinine clearance [CrCl] < 50 ml/min) at Screening;
  • Has a positive test for human immunodeficiency virus (HIV) or known history of HIV infection;
  • Has received another investigational drug within 30 days of scheduled surgery;
  • Has a significant chronic pain condition in areas unrelated to the operative site at the time of Screening that in the Investigator's opinion could confound the interpretation of study results
